Posttransplant Cyclophosphamide as GVHD Prophylaxis for Peripheral Blood Stem Cell HLA-Mismatched Unrelated Donor Transplant

[Blood Advances] Investigators enrolled 38 patients with hematologic malignancies scheduled to undergo MMUD-HCT onto 1 of 2 conditioning strata: myeloablative using fludarabine and fractionated total body irradiation or reduced intensity with fludarabine/melphalan.

Cryopreservation of Unrelated Donor Hematopoietic Stem Cells: The Right Answer for Transplantations during the COVID-19 Pandemic?

[Bone Marrow Transplantation] Investigators compared 32 patients who underwent unrelated donor (UD) h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(HSCT) using cryopreserved peripheral blood stem cells (PBSC) during the COVID-19 pandemic with 32 patients who underwent UD HSCT using fresh PBSC in the previous period.
